There are two types of carnitine deficiency: Primary carnitine deficiency A genetic disorder Usually develops by five years of age Symptoms include Disease of the heart muscle (cardiomyopathy) Skeletal-muscle weakness Low blood sugar (hypoglycemia) Secondary carnitine deficiency Caused by other underlying conditions that decrease the amount of carnitine in the body that cause the body to: Increase the amount of carnitine excreted in urine Absorb less carnitine from food Chronic renal failure Use of certain antibiotics Certain medicines, such as valproate Liver disease Digestive disease that causes poor absorption Malnutrition Mitochondrial disease Certain metabolic disorders From Diet and Weight Loss Resources Image source: iStock Images
